Plot Analysis Summary
A covenant-bound judge must overcome personal desire, betrayal, and political oppression before making a final sacrifice for liberation.
Story Structure — 5 Plot Phases
The Bait And The Vow
Balek sends Rallah to investigate Samson, who is drawn into a staged fight. Samson meets Taren, and their attraction creates a dangerous connection between the Israelite judge and the Philistine world.

A Wedding Of Deception
Rallah and Delilah manipulate the proposed marriage as a means of controlling Samson. The wedding feast, forbidden wine, and riddle lead to coercion, betrayal, and Samson's rupture with Taren.

Fields Of Retribution
Samson breaks another vow while fighting at the garrison and returns to find Taren married to Rallah. His destruction of the grain fields results in Taren's death and drives the conflict toward open war.

The Judge Rises
Rallah uses Manoah as leverage, but his betrayal after Samson's surrender triggers Samson's devastating jawbone victory. Samson is then anointed Judge and seeks peace from the Philistine capital.

The Temple's Last Stand
Balek rejects peace, and Rallah exploits Delilah's relationship with Samson to uncover his weakness. After betrayal, captivity, and a final change of purpose, Samson destroys the temple while Caleb escapes to continue the struggle.
